Recently, a strange phenomenon known as the South Atlantic anomaly has caused concern, as it seems to be weakening the magnetic field over a region spanning from South America to Southwest Africa. NASA researchers are particularly concerned as this anomaly could impact the many spacecraft and satellites orbiting Earth, which could short-circuit and malfunction when struck by high energy, charged protons from the Sun.Scientists have detected 17 eruptions on the Sun, with two of those flares hitting Earth at nearly 2 million miles per hour, which can create blackouts and block communication systems in just a few seconds. Although solar storms can produce beautiful natural phenomena like the Northern Lights, larger solar storms can cause significant damage and financial losses, as seen during the solar storm of 1989 in Quebec.
